Update as of 9 a.m. Saturday, March 15th...
We all are under a Wind Advisory until 5 pm. The High Wind Warning is no longer in effect. However, we still could see wind gusts more than 50 mph at times, especially through the first part of the afternoon. Winds should die down by the end of the day.
________________________________________________________________________________________________
MILWAUKEE (CBS 58)--Hold onto your hats as we kick off St. Patrick's Day weekend. We'll have gusts from the southwest from 50 to 60 mph. There's a High Wind Warning in place for the morning hours across the metro. It becomes a Wind Advisory during the afternoon as temperatures drop fast from the 60s into the 40s. Believe it or not, there are two opportunities for snow, albeit light. Sunday morning and into Thursday morning. Spring starts Thursday at 4:01 a.m. Expect lots of 40s and 50s for highs this coming week as well.
